Angèle Dubeau has pursued an international career as a classical musician for over 45 years. A virtuoso violinist, she is one of the few classical musicians worldwide to have won gold record awards. To date, she has released 48 albums and sold hundreds of thousands of copies, and her recordings have been streamed more than 230 million times. Driven by a desire to innovate, Angèle Dubeau founded La Pietà in 1997, an all-woman string ensemble featuring some of Canada’s best musicians. This project, originally conceived for one recording, gradually became a full-time occupation. Known for their virtuosity and precision, their rich interpretations, and above all, the contagious joy that enlivens their stage presence, Angèle Dubeau & La Pietà have crisscrossed the world for more than 25 years. Angèle Dubeau was born in St-Norbert, Quebec, and now resides in Montreal, Quebec. ANGÈLE DUBEAU PLAYS ON THE “DES ROSIERS” STRADIVARIUS VIOLIN (1733). “Music must not be the prerogative of the elite; it belongs to everyone.” These words by Telemann have been my motto for a very long time.
